Solve the problem.In a certain city, the cost of a taxi ride is computed as follows: There is a fixed charge of $2.80 as soon as you get in the taxi, to which a charge of $2.35 per mile is added. Find an equation that can be used to determine the cost, C, of an x-mile taxi ride.

A. C = 3.65x
B. C = 2.80 + 2.35x
C. C = 5.15x
D. C = 2.35 + 2.80x


Answer: B
